Sylvia Aiello, was a pregnant woman who sought disability benefits under the California State Disability Insurance program. However, the program excluded coverage for pregnancy-related disabilities. Aiello argued that this exclusion violated the Equal Protection Clause of the Fourteenth Amendment. The state, represented by Michael N. Geduldig, defended the exclusion, stating that pregnancy was not a "disability" covered under the program and that the program treated men and women equally.

In their on-going series – Supreme Court Cases That Changed HR…..John and Chuck breakdown this important case that launched many of the pregnancy discrimination and protection laws we have today. The Court's decision in this case was controversial, and as a result, the Pregnancy Discrimination Act of 1978, eventually became a major Amendment to the Civil Rights Act – Title VII.
